In 1967, once the NHRA 're-shuffled' the deck.

The GTX 440 was classed in B/S or B/SA = (9.50 - 10.59 Wt/Hp)

Class Records,
* B/S.............12.50 @ 113.17 MPH
* B/SA...........12.97 @ 114.21 MPH

If you wanted to run in the new '1967' Super/Stock classes, there was no
record in January 1967, but there was a 'minimum'

SS/E = (9.48 Wt/Hp and up)

* SS/E..........12.50
* SS/EA........13.03

By March 1967, these were adjusted for the appropriate times.

1967,

Plymouth had plans to dominate the 1967 Stock Class,

If you were able to get one in November or December 1966, and
sneak to the drag strip, you could get classed in,

* 426 'Street Hemi'........... A/S and A/SA
* 440 'HiPo'........................C/S and C/SA

But, in January 1967, the NHRA 'massaged' the weight breaks,,,,,,,,,,

1967 NHRA Class Records for, where the 67' GTX and 67' Coronet R/T
would fit with the 440/375 HP 'Super Commando'

* B/S..............12.33.......(1967 Camaro Z-28 '302' ~ Ben Wenzil)
* B/SA...........12.63.......(1967 Coronet R/T '440' ~ Dick Landy)

* SS/E...........11.95.......(1967 GTX '440' ~ Sox & Martin)
* SS/EA.........12.37.......(1967 Camaro SS 396/325 HP ~ Dick Arons)
